3470ce900c7161f942721ed94139791fe259cbe25810c77d25de5d8b57c5a671

1805281 (310 blocks ago)

⏴ Block 1805280 (b4146745...329) | Block 1805282 ⏵ | Latest block ⏭

Metadata

17/3/25, 12:04 am UTC (10:21:44 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details